The Kubota Triple Crown finale wowed us again this year with record attendance, perfect weather and a great sport. The atmosphere in the Main Stadium was electric! Yesterday Angelstone celebrated a legend, kids big and small, international show jumping and top sportsmanship, and education.

Kubota Canada has stepped up once again to support the Angelstone Tournaments by presenting the Kubota Triple Crown. A cumulative series where each week riders drive out victorious, in their a brand new Kubota Product.

A difficult track set by Oscar Soberon of Mexico asked challenging questions and pressed riders to meet the time allowed. Only five of thirty-one starters advanced to the jump-off, where the very speedy lady Leslie Howard rode Donna Speciale to victory, knocking Ali Ramsay from the top position into second, after having led the entire jump-off round. Sam Walker took home third place aboard his super mount Coralissa.

This being said, it was 17 year old Sam and Coralissa who stayed most consistent throughout the three weeks of Triple Crown competition to capture the overall Kubota Triple Crown Championship. Sam took home the win in the Open Welcome of phase 1, the Open Welcome and the Grand Prix of phase two and took home third in last nightโ€™s Triple Crown Finale.

We also took the opportunity to honor our Captain Canada Ian Millar, as he has announced his retirement of international competition, but made sure to put Angelstone on his calendar for the 2019 season and took a shot at the Triple Crown!

The ‘Commitment to Educate Scholarship’ was won by Eva Vieira, who was matched with winning horse and rider combination Leslie Howard & Donna Speciale.
